| Aspect | Sas Programming Manager | Sas Developer |
|---|---|---|
| Credentials | Bachelor's or Master's in Computer Science, Statistics, or related field; SAS certifications often preferred | Bachelor's in similar fields; SAS certifications beneficial |
| Work Environment | Leads teams, manages projects, collaborates with stakeholders | Develops SAS programs, analyzes data, implements solutions |
| Industry Usage | Used in healthcare, finance, pharma for project oversight | Used across industries for data analysis and reporting |
| Search & Comparison | Often compared for leadership roles in SAS programming | Focuses on coding and data analysis tasks |
The Sas Programming Manager oversees SAS projects and manages teams, while the Sas Developer primarily focuses on coding and data analysis. Both roles require SAS skills and certifications, but the manager role involves leadership and project management responsibilities, whereas the developer role emphasizes technical programming tasks.

Our work depends on a Data Scientist Manager joining our team to support the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) antifraud activities. As a Data Scientist Manager supporting the Healthcare Fraud Prevention Partnership (HFPP), you will lead a team of Data Scientists engaged in Fraud, Waste, and Abuse (FWA) analytics. You will collaborate with FWA Subject Matter Experts and Business Intelligence Developers to develop models and algorithms that detect and describe actionable FWA leads for the HFPP.
The Data Scientist Manager directs the Data Science team in using tools such as SAS and Python to analyze healthcare claims across Medicare, Medicaid, and private payers within a multibillionrecord database representing a large publicprivate payer partnership.

The GDIT HFPP TTP is the only data warehouse of its kind, containing billions of healthcare claims from dozens of public and private payers. This environment exists exclusively to perform FWA analytics.
The TTP identifies overpayments, fraud leads, and insights into abusive billing behaviors through a crosspayer lens. The HFPP is a publicprivate partnership dedicated to combating fraud, waste, and abuse in healthcare.
